Top 5 Qualities in Men’s Running Clothing
Running is one of the best ways for men to lose weight, stay in shape, train for a variety of sports, and to keep their hearts healthy through cardiovascular (cardio) exercise.
Having and wearing the right men’s running clothing is essential to make the run enjoyable and productive. The wrong clothing can have the opposite effect and actually stop you from being able to run regularly or for long distances.
The Top 5 Qualities to look for in Men’s Running Clothing are:
1. Flexibility
Being able to move freely without hindrance is one of your top priorities as a runner. The men’s running clothing you wear must be flexible enough to allow your arms and legs to move in every direction with no pain or strain from the clothing. Cotton is fine but any blend that includes stretchy fabrics like nylon and polyester can be even better from a flexibility standpoint.
2. Breathability
If your clothing can’t “breathe” properly, neither will your body. As you run, it is important for your body to be able to self-cool. Obviously, sweating does that but also men’s running clothing that is breathable (well-ventilated) is ideal, as long as the weather allows.
3. Form Fitting
No one expects a guy to run around in skin tight spandex. But sporting some baggy jeans without a belt – regardless of how trendy (or not) or attractive (or not) those baggy jeans may be – is a great way to trip and fall and bust your noggin.
The idea is to find a happy medium when it comes to wearing form fitting clothing. If you have the body for it, tighter shirts are ok but we’re not talking Superman-style skin tight either. Just buy and wear men’s running clothing that fits; simple as that.
4. Appropriate for Proper Temperature
This is one of the most important qualities in the list. Where will you be running? That’s a question to ask when you buy men’s running clothing. If you are going to be indoors at room temperature, you can wear shorts or somewhat thin pants on bottom and a T on top.
If you are going to be outside in warm weather conditions, the same is true. Don’t layer up to try to force yourself to sweat when it is warm. Let your body burn calories from actual effort. Overheating it unnaturally probably is not good for your health.
Now, if the weather will be cool or cold, make sure to dress accordingly. Again, don’t take on the mindset that you will be running and that that will warm you up. If you wear summer clothes in the winter, for example, you’re gonna get sick. A good rule of thumb here is just to dress the way you normally would for the given temperature.
5. Comfortable
When you run, you should be comfortable. While this should go without saying, a surprising number of guys have gone out with the mindset that strain is the best way to train. Not true. If you want to wear ankle or wrist weights made for runners then that’s fine.
Just wear men’s running clothing that fits you nicely and feels nice on your skin. Remember that this isn’t a fashion show. You can dress with style while still feeling comfy when you go for a run. If you feel more comfortable out there, you’re more likely to stick it out and keep going. That results in a better-trained body, more muscle tone and more weight loss.
